In a feeble attempt to deflect the firestorm of criticism she and her department have received in response to the ridiculously slanderous and libelous report Homeland Security issued on 'right wing extremism,' DHS director Janet Napolitano claimed she did not mean to be critical of veterans by issuing the report.

Several key points come to mind in response to the Director's statement.

First, at no point in her statement this morning on Fox News did she retract anything in the report.  Second, she did not apologize for the content of the report.  Third, her 'clarification' focused solely on statements veterans found to be offensive.  She stated she was not targeting veterans as 'potential terrorists.'

Everything else, however, was left to stand as is.  DHS now considers gun owners to be potential domestic terrorists.  The Department now believes that anyone who believes in the U.S. Constitution as the final rule of law in this country is a terror suspect.  And that designation in the report includes people who are pro-life, those who prefer local government to centralized federal government, those who believe in small government, and those who are critical of the federal government.

Since Napolitano never retracted ANY of those statements in the report, we can only assume that this is now the official policy of the U.S. Department of Homeland Security under Barack Obama.
